    So far into it for about $30000, including excavating, forms, rebar, engineering, concrete and pumping (includes slab). have bout another 3K to 4K in materials, plus the roof and siding after that. should be able to finish for under $50k, but that doesnt include my labour...

    last major concrete pour is inbound 20m3 of 35MPa concrete! 10" thick suspended slab over a crawlspace, 2 mats of 15mm rebar on 12"x12"

    Garage gable end: enough shear strength here?

    It is definitely pretty substantial, here we dont have the high wind loads to deal with but we do have seismic requirements that need to be taken into account. the rest of the walls all employ various Simpson HDU hold down brackets with 5/8" bolts with typically 10" embedded into the concrete...
